Supplemental insurance agents in Lansing Michigan help residents choose policies that cover gaps in Medicare or employer health plans. Michigan law requires agents to be licensed by the state and follow strict marketing rules. Working with a local agent can help you understand options like Medigap or Medicare Advantage plans available in Ingham County.

What Does a Supplemental Insurance Agent in Lansing Cost?

Supplemental insurance costs in Michigan vary by plan type age and location. Medigap Plan G in Lansing may range from 120 to 250 dollars per month for a 65 year old. Medicare Advantage plans often have low or zero premiums but higher out of pocket costs. This is general information not insurance advice.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is a supplemental insurance agent in Lansing?
A supplemental insurance agent in Lansing is a licensed professional who helps you buy policies that fill gaps in your main health coverage. They can explain Medigap plans Medicare Advantage and other options. Agents must follow Michigan insurance regulations and be registered with the state.
Do I need a supplemental insurance agent in Michigan?
You do not need an agent to buy supplemental insurance but using one can help you compare plans and understand Michigan specific rules. For example Michigan has a six month Medigap open enrollment period starting when you turn 65. An agent can guide you through this timeline.
How do I choose a supplemental insurance agent in Lansing?
Look for an agent licensed in Michigan with experience in Medicare supplemental plans. Check their status on the Michigan Department of Insurance and Financial Services website. Ask about their knowledge of local providers and plans available in the Lansing area.
